Bruce --
Your partial mail thread with John gone forwarded to me indicating
that command "resume" was missing in the Emacspeak dtk-soft speech
server.
I just checked and find this to be untrue; however since I only
received your cited message, and not the code you emailed John I have
no idea if I'm interpreting your message correctly.
If you do have a patch that fixes the dtk-soft server please email it
to the emacspeak@cs.vassar.edu mailing list.
It's true that if you pause the tts engine and fail to resume it, the
engine will hang; however without additional information as to what
you were indicating when you said "resume" was missing, I wont be able
to fix this in the CVS repository.
What I checked:
in tcl file dtk-soft:
tts_resume calls command resume
tts_pause calls pause --
and resume and pause are implemented in ttsdtk.c --- incidentally that
code was incorrectly checking for the return code from the builtin DTK
C functions which I have subsequently fixed.
